#3877d8 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#3877d8 is composed of 22% red, 46.7% green and 84.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 74.1% cyan, 44.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 15.3% black. It has a hue angle of 216.4 degrees, a saturation of 67.2% and a lightness of 53.3%. #3877d8 color hex could be obtained by blending #70eeff with #0000b1. Closest websafe color is: #3366cc.

Shades and Tints of #3877d8

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#03070e is the darkest color, while #fdfeff is the lightest one.

Tones of #3877d8

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#81878f is the less saturated color, while #136ffd is the most saturated one.
